I've always been a black coffee in the morning and never past noon kinda guy, but over Christmas break I began to indulge in the occasional late in the day cup of joe.

Unfortunately, caffeine that late in the day really keeps me up at night. I tried decaf, but the magic was not there. I think coffee is, for me, best kept to the mornings.

However, that did lead me down a path of trying to find nice hot beverage on a cold night. After some googling and reading, I heard about something called Rooibos tea.

It reminds me of black tea, but more subtle and no caffeine. It's a little earthier and the brew is distinctly copper red. I've been enjoying it with a splash of cream.

Has anyone else ever tried Rooibos?

What about other caffeine free teas? Any recommendations?
